PowerJob中配置达梦数据库的详细步骤
在PowerJob中配置达梦数据库是实现高效任务调度与数据管理的关键环节。以下将为您详细阐述每一个步骤:
一、前期准备
1. 达梦数据库安装
○ 确保已经成功安装达梦数据库。从达梦数据库官方网站获取适合您操作系统的安装包,按照安装向导进行安装。在安装过程中,要注意记录数据库的安装路径、端口号(达梦数据库默认端口为5236)、实例名等重要信息。
○ 根据实际需求设置数据库的字符集,一般建议使用UTF - 8字符集,以支持多种语言数据的存储和处理。
2. 下载PowerJob相关资源
○ 前往PowerJob的官方来源处,下载PowerJob的安装包或者相关代码资源。确保您获取的是与您的项目环境兼容的版本,这里我们以PowerJob 5.1.0版本为例。
二、获取达梦数据库JDBC驱动
1. 下载驱动
○ 从达梦数据库官方网站下载达梦数据库的JDBC驱动。达梦数据库的JDBC驱动是PowerJob与达梦数据库进行通信的桥梁。
○ 确保下载的驱动版本与您安装的达梦数据库版本相匹配,以避免兼容性问题。
2. 导入驱动
○ 如果您的项目使用Maven或Gradle等构建工具,将下载的JDBC驱动添加到项目依赖中。
○ 以Maven为例,在项目的pom.xml文件中添加如下依赖:
com.dameng
dm - jdbc - driver
x.x.x
其中,x.x.x为达梦数据库JDBC驱动的实际版本号。如果您不使用构建工具,可以将驱动包直接添加到项目的类路径下。
三、数据库连接配置
1. 创建数据库和用户
○ 使用达梦数据库管理工具(如DM管理工具)登录到达梦数据库。
○ 创建一个专门用于PowerJob的数据库,例如命名为“powerjob_db”。
○ 在这个数据库中,创建一个具有适当权限的用户,如“powerjob_user”,并为其设置密码。这个用户将负责PowerJob与达梦数据库之间的交互操作。
○ 根据安全规范,密码应该具备一定的复杂度,包含字母、数字和特殊字符的组合。
2. 配置PowerJob连接信息
○ 找到PowerJob的配置文件,PowerJob的配置文件通常为.properties或.yml格式。
○ 在配置文件中找到与数据库连接相关的部分。如果是.properties文件,可能如下所示:
# 数据库类型,这里为达梦数据库
powerjob.store.db - type = dm
# 数据库连接URL
powerjob.store.db - url = jdbc:dm://localhost:5236/powerjob_db
# 数据库用户名
powerjob.store.db - username = powerjob_user
# 数据库密码
powerjob.store.db - password = your_password
如果是.yml格式的文件,则类似:
store:
db - type: dm
db - url: jdbc:dm://localhost:5236/powerjob_db
db - username: powerjob_user
db - password: your_password
其中,localhost需要根据实际的数据库服务器地址进行修改,如果数据库安装在远程服务器上,则填写远程服务器的IP地址;your_password为之前创建的“powerjob_user”的密码。
四、数据库表初始化
1. 获取初始化脚本
○ PowerJob需要在达梦数据库中创建一些表来存储任务相关的信息,如任务定义、任务执行历史等。从PowerJob的官方资源中获取用于达梦数据库的初始化脚本。
○ 这个脚本通常是一个SQL文件,其中包含了创建表结构、索引等数据库对象的SQL语句。
2. 执行初始化脚本
○ 使用达梦数据库管理工具或者命令行工具,登录到之前创建的“powerjob_db”数据库。
○ 执行获取到的初始化脚本。在执行过程中,确保数据库连接正常,并且具有执行脚本中SQL语句的权限。如果在执行过程中遇到错误,根据错误提示进行修正,可能是由于语法错误或者权限不足等原因导致。
通过以上详细步骤,您就可以在PowerJob中成功配置达梦数据库,从而为PowerJob的任务调度和数据管理功能提供稳定的数据库支持。
总结:在PowerJob中配置达梦数据库需要进行前期准备、获取驱动、连接配置和表初始化等步骤。每个步骤都至关重要,从安装数据库到创建用户、配置连接信息再到初始化数据库表,任何一个环节出现问题都可能导致PowerJob无法正常使用达梦数据库。仔细按照这些步骤操作,就能确保PowerJob与达梦数据库的顺利对接,实现高效的任务调度与数据管理。